Apache Flink
Development
Apache Flink is an open-source stream processing framework that performs stateful computations over unbounded and bounded data streams. It offers high throughput, low latency, accurate results, and fault tolerance.

svnX
Development
svnX is a graphical client for the version control system Subversion. It allows users to manage local and remote repositories, commit changes, view logs and diffs, merge branches, and more through an intuitive user interface.
